What is the Grade 4 Information Writing Checklist?
The Grade 4 Information Writing Checklist serves as a valuable tool for evaluating students' writing skills at this educational level. It encompasses various sections, including structure, organization, development, craft, and language conventions, essential for assessing critical writing abilities. Teachers utilize this checklist to measure progress and identify strengths and weaknesses in student writing.
This writing skills checklist is instrumental in ensuring that educators thoroughly evaluate the various components of information writing, helping to standardize assessments across different learning environments.

Key Features of the Grade 4 Information Writing Checklist
The Grade 4 Information Writing Checklist includes several key features designed to facilitate effective evaluations. Notably, the form contains checkboxes for assessing student progress in writing: 'Not Starting', 'Yet', and 'Yes!'.
Additionally, the checklist offers customizable fields to accommodate both teacher and student needs, making it a versatile tool in various educational settings. The inclusion of these elements not only promotes thorough assessments but also encourages student engagement in their own learning process.
